Webster University has operated a weekend intensive MBA Program since 2004.  Jointly operated with the University of Electronic Science and Technology China (UESTC), the program is fully accredited and certified by U.S. institutions and the Ministry of Education in Beijing.  Webster teaches the complete MBA Program in English.  Chinese who study in the program start with four courses in business, economics, accounting and business information systems.  
 
Since its open, the program has graduated both Chinese and Western MBA students.  Students have attended from Germany, Belgium, USA, and India. During 2010, the Global MBA students are studying one semester in Chengdu
 

 
Chengdu is the new R&D and manufacturing location for global companies like Intel, Agilent, Boeing, Ericson, Timken and Nokia. You’ll find dramatic Wal-Mart, Carrefour, and even IKEA stores in Chengdu.  Many local students come from these companies to improve both management and English skills, both at the same time.  This western China capital is so well known in China, TIME Magazine presented a U.S. four page spread about the city several years ago. 

The Webster-UESTC Joint MBA Program
 
The MBA Program in Chengdu uses the same, core courses as other Webster programs in the USA, London, or Geneva. It is fully-accredited in the US, and approved by the Beijing Ministry of Education. Courses are transferable to any other Webster MBA sites, or Online. UESTC is known in China, nationally, for its science and technology graduates, and for its innovation and product development.

Webster University in China has been providing MBA Education in China since 1997, including programs in Shanghai and Shen Zhen. All qualified students from any country are welcome to this Chengdu, Webster-UESTC program. Applicants or transferees should have necessary academic and work requirements. They must be able to pass PRC visa requirements. UESTC provides an English language staff that can provide help, and guidance.

Semester (9-week) courses are available, individually, or the entire program is available for new MBA students. This is not a Chinese language program, and none is required.

Chengdu MBA Program meets only on weekends and only for one full day. There is plenty of time to explore, any place in China, but it is especially convenient for travel in Western China. You might find yourself in Tibet.

The MBA program is designed for Chinese MBA students allowing them to work in a company during the week and take class only on weekend, but visiting international students can use the extra, weekday time to explore, and even learn Chinese language, the very basics, or improve to reach higher levels. The Webster staff and UESTC staff will help you find the right credit or non-credit Chinese language program. They can provide a list of students who can help you learn, or introduce you to various programs at the university level.  Or, you can explore and find your own, innovative way to increase your use of Chinese.
